Trust me, mastering this word will make you sound like a total pro! First off, let's talk about ***responding to gratitude***. This is where *afwan* really shines. Someone says "*shukran*" (thank you) to you? Boom! Hit them with an *afwan*. It's the classic, go-to response. The important thing here is your tone. You want to sound sincere and humble, not like you're just going through the motions. A smile and a genuine tone of voice can go a long way in conveying the right message. But, *afwan* isn't your only option when replying to *shukran*. If you want to mix things up, you could also use phrases like "*la shukran ala wajib*" (no thanks for doing what's necessary) or "*ahlan wa sahlan*" (you're welcome; literally, welcome and easy). These are a bit more formal but can be a nice way to show extra politeness. The second important usage of *afwan* is to ***get someone's attention***. Need to squeeze past someone in a crowded space? Want to politely interrupt a conversation? *Afwan* is your friend. Just remember to say it gently and respectfully. You're not trying to be demanding or rude, just trying to get their attention in a polite way. Another handy tip is to follow *afwan* with a specific request. For example, "*Afwan*, could you please pass me the water?" This makes your intention clear and avoids any ambiguity. Now, let's cover ***apologizing***. As we mentioned earlier, *afwan* can be used to express a mild apology. If you accidentally step on someone's foot or bump into them, a quick *afwan* can suffice. However, for more serious situations, it's better to use the word "*asif*," which directly translates to "sorry." Think of *afwan* as a light, everyday apology, and *asif* as the heavier-duty version. A very important point to remember is to consider your audience. The level of formality you use will depend on who you're talking to. With close friends and family, you can be more casual. But when interacting with elders, authority figures, or people you don't know well, it's always best to err on the side of formality. This means using *afwan* and other polite expressions more frequently. And when in doubt, observe how others are communicating and follow their lead. This is the best way to learn the nuances of the language and avoid any potential faux pas. Keep in mind that *practice makes perfect*. Don't be afraid to use *afwan* in your daily interactions. The more you use it, the more natural it will become. And the more natural it sounds, the more genuine you'll seem. Trust me, people will appreciate your efforts to communicate politely and respectfully in their language.
